More than 40,000 matches before and during the pandemic, including more than 1,000 professional matches without spectators across the main European football leagues, have been analyzed. Results support the notion of a crowd-induced referee bias as the increased sanctioning of away teams disappears in the absence of spectators with regard to fouls (p &lt; .001), yellow cards (p &lt; .001), and red cards (p &lt; .05). Moreover, the match dominance of home teams decreases significantly as indicated by shots (p &lt; .001) and shots on target (p &lt; .01). In terms of the home advantage itself, surprisingly, only a non-significant decrease is found. While the present paper supports prior research with regard to a crowd-induced referee bias, spectators thus do not seem to be the main driving factor of the home advantage. Results from amateur football, being naturally played in absence of a crowd, provide further evidence that the home advantage is predominantly caused by factors not directly or indirectly attributable to a noteworthy number of spectators.</jats:p>","lang":"eng"}],"publisher":"Public Library of Science (PLoS)","date_created":"2023-01-20T14:25:45Z","title":"How does spectator presence affect football? The question arises if this is also true for the performance in mental body-rotation tasks (MBRT).\r\nAIM: Taking the embodied cognition approach into account, the first aim of the present study was to examine the potential influence of different demands on dynamic stability for two postures (parallel stand vs. tandem stand) on solving two versions of the MBRT, inducing either an object-based or an egocentric perspective transformation strategy. The second aim was to investigate if these different demands on dynamic stability are reflected in postural sway parameters.\r\nMETHOD: Thirty participants (18 females and 12 males) were tested in the two MBRTs and in a control condition. All tasks were performed while standing on a balance beam in tandem stand and in a feet parallel position on a force plate.\r\nRESULTS: The results for response time and response error revealed effects of rotation angle and task, but no effect of posture. The analyzed Center of Pressure (CoP) data revealed a reduction of body sway during the MBRT for egocentric perspective transformations.\r\nCONCLUSION: The results indicate that participants performed better for egocentric than for object-based transformations and that the egocentric transformation leads to more postural stability than the object-based.</jats:p>"}],"language":[{"iso":"eng"}],"keyword":["General Engineering"],"publication_identifier":{"issn":["2446-4902","1980-5586"]},"publication_status":"published","page":"180-194","intvolume":"        15","citation":{"apa":"Budde, K., Jöllenbeck, T., Barela, J. In several kinds of sports, deceptive actions are used to hinder the anticipation performance of an opponent. During a head fake in basketball, a player turns the head to one side but passes the ball to the other side. A pass with a head fake generates a head-fake effect in the observer, which is characterized by slower and more error-prone responses to the pass direction as compared to passes without a head fake. Whereas the head-fake effect has been replicated several times, the question of its origin with dynamic stimuli has not been answered yet. The present study includes four experiments, which are conducted to examine the perceptual-cognitive mechanism underlying the effect by using the model of dimensional overlap ( Kornblum et al., 1990 ) and the additive factors logic ( Sternberg, 1969 ). Results point to multiple processes contributing to the head-fake effect for dynamic stimuli, which operate not only at a perceptual level but also at a level of response selection. </jats:p>","lang":"eng"}],"status":"public","type":"journal_article","publication":"Experimental Psychology"},{"page":"e0251117","intvolume":"        16","citation":{"ama":"Polzien A, Güldenpenning I, Weigelt M. In nearly every study, participants were tested in a sitting posture (and not standing). However, when considering embodied cognition approaches on mental processes, participants may not be able to fully exploit these processes when performing mental rotation tasks in a sitting posture.&#x0D;\r\nAIM: Therefore, the aim of the present study is to examine the potential influence of two different postures (sitting vs. standing), when solving mental body rotation tasks.&#x0D;\r\nMETHOD: Sixteen participants (6 females) were tested in two mental body-rotation tasks (MBRT), requiring either an object-based spatial transformation (based on a same-different judgment) or an egocentric transformation (based on a left-right judgment) in a sitting and in a standing posture. Reaction times and response errors were analysed in two three-way ANOVAs, with the factors orientation, task, and posture.&#x0D;\r\nRESULTS: Results revealed an effect of orientation and task, indicating that participants performed better for egocentric than for object-based transformations. However, there was no effect of posture.&#x0D;\r\nCONCLUSION: The different dynamics of postural control during sitting and standing do not induce different embodiment effects on mental rotation."}],"publication":"Brazilian Journal of Motor Behavior","language":[{"iso":"eng"}]},{"page":"40","citation":{"bibtex":"@inproceedings{Budde_Barela_Weigelt_2020, title={Hat die Körperposition (sitzen vs. stehen) einen Einfluss auf die Leistung in einer Mentalen Rotationsaufgabe?}, booktitle={Abstractband der 52. Die vorliegende Studie befasst sich mit der Übersetzung und Validierung des englischsprachigen Sport Emotion Questionnaire (SEQ; Jones et al., 2005 ), der vorwettbewerblichen Emotionen von Sporttreibenden misst. In einer ersten Teilstudie wurde mittels einer Hin-Rück-Übersetzung und des Bilingual-Retest-Verfahrens ( n = 32) eine deutsche Version des SEQ (SEQ-d) erzeugt. In Studie 2 (Tennisspieler/innen, n = 116) zeigte sich jedoch eine vom Original abweichende Faktorstruktur, woraufhin der SEQ-d als dreidimensionale Kurzskala entwickelt wurde. Diese wurde in Studie 3 (Läufern/innen, n = 271) validiert. Die Kurzskala besitzt einen akzeptablen Fit (CFI = .950, RMSEA = .069, SRMR = .063) und eine interne Konsistenz von α = .84 (negative Emotionen), α = .86 (positive Emotionen), α = .87 (Anspannung). Durch Korrelationen mit anderen Emotionsmerkmalen konnte die konvergente Validität bestätigt werden. Die Kriteriumsvalidität wurde anhand wettkampf- und personenbezogener Zusatzparameter untersucht (bspw. Alter, Wettkampferfahrung…). Mit der deutschsprachigen Version des SEQ liegt ein ökonomisches und validiertes Messinstrument zur Erfassung vorwettbewerblicher Emotionen vor. </jats:p>","lang":"eng"}],"status":"public"},{"doi":"10.1026/0012-1924/a000255","title":"Übersetzung und Validierung einer deutschsprachigen Version des Sport Emotion Questionnaire (SEQ)","date_created":"2021-12-23T08:25:38Z","author":[{"last_name":"Wetzel","full_name":"Wetzel, Änne","first_name":"Änne"},{"first_name":"Matthias","last_name":"Weigelt","id":"36388","full_name":"Weigelt, Matthias"},{"last_name":"Klingsieck","id":"36716","full_name":"Klingsieck, Katrin B.","first_name":"Katrin B."}],"date_updated":"2023-11-08T08:32:31Z","citation":{"apa":"Wetzel, Ä., Weigelt, M., &#38; Klingsieck, K.
